Page @ Vandeventer WB

3901 Page Blvd
Saint Louis, MO 63113

The bus stop at Page and Vandeventer Westbound in Saint Louis, MO, serves as a vital transit point for locals and visitors. Located near a mix of residential and commercial areas, they often encounter a diverse array of commuters waiting for their bus. The stop features a shelter and seating, providing some respite from the elements as they wait for their ride. The surrounding neighborhood offers a glimpse into the vibrant culture of the area, with shops and eateries nearby that they might explore while passing through.

Generated from this place's information

Own this business?
See a problem?

You might also like

United StatesMissouriSaint LouisPage @ Vandeventer WB